To get the full distance off your wavedash, you want to hold the angle that is just under left or right. (So it'd be like, 89 degrees or negative 89 degrees, assuming perfect left and perfect right is 90)

Another way to think of it is

Look at your number pad

Imagine the numbers are like directions (like the universal system of fighting games)

236 being a quarter circle to the right. so 6 is pure right, and 3 is down-right. To perfect WD to the right, you want to hold your analog stick at the angle BETWEEN 3 and 6.

Samething for 4 and 1.

Yeah, it's the same angle Fox and Falco uses to get the Firefox/bird that goes slighly above parallel.

Its hard to hit it everytime, but if you practice aiming at that angle, you'll probably lengthen your WD some since you'll know how far you can go.

The worst thing that can happen is you go parallel and you airdodge along the ground. D:
